Monty is a three year old half Tennessee walker, half mountain horse gelding.
He’s a big dude standing an honest 16 hands!
He was born and raised on my dad’s farm. Last year as a two year old I took and started him under saddle. And out of the 200+ colts I’ve started he’s definitely one of my favorites.
Don’t let his high head fool you his friendly disposition and calm demeanor are awesome. He’s not a horse that falls asleep on the trail but neither does much of anything catch him off guard.
He’s also the kind that loves being rode and worked. And his smooth gait makes him a super comfortable ride.
As far as his training goes, I’ve basically had a good solid trail horse in mind. We see deer, turkey, rabbits, dogs, grouse, chickens, four wheelers, sxs, cars, cows, and tractors on an average day here at home. Had the opportunity in June to take a weekend trip to the Big South Fork in Tennessee where we saw black bears and rode some challenging trails and crossed the Big South Fork River. He took it all in stride! He will lead, ride in the middle or back. If you have to leave the group, he’s quiet and will go wherever you point him.
From day one I’ve been a stickler that he stands well to mount and dismount. And he does ground tie.
I feel assured that I’ve given him a good foundation for any discipline that he’s cut out for whether it’s field trials, horse shows, endurance riding, or just being someone’s favorite trail mount.
He’s stand perfect for farrier, dentist, vet, saddle, and mount and dismount.
